    A look at former IU basketball players overseas and in the G League

    Mike SchumannBy Mike SchumannNovember 24, 2023 IU Basketball 10 Comments
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

    Basketball season has tipped for former Hoosiers across the globe.

    Below we take a look at the former IU basketball players who are still competing professionally, either in the NBA’s G League or overseas.

    NBA G-League

    Romeo Langford:  The IU one-and-done star signed with the Utah Jazz during the offseason and is currently with their G League affiliate the Salt Lake City Stars.  Still just 24 years old, Langford has shot the ball well through three games.  He’s averaging 9.7 points and 3.0 rebounds through three games while shooting 62.5 percent overall (on 15 shots) and 83.3 percent from three (on six shots).

    Miller Kopp:  The two-year IU starter originally signed to play in France but later signed with the Oklahoma City Blue, G League affiliate of the Thunder.  Kopp has played in five games (23.6 minutes per contest) and is averaging 9.4 points and 3.2 rebounds.  He’s shooting 35.7 percent overall, and 32.4 percent from three.

    International

    Yogi Ferrell:  KK Partizan Belgrade in Serbia has reached a two-month agreement with Ferrell, according to Thursday reports.  After several seasons in Slovenia and the NBA before that, Ferrell originally decided to play in China this year.  Playing for the Shanghai Sharks, Ferrell was having a productive season thus far, averaging 14.3 points, 5.1 assists, 4.4 rebounds and 1.5 steals in 27.9 minutes over eight games.

    Noah Vonleh:  The one-and-done IU big man teamed up with Ferrell on the Shanghai Sharks in China.  The now 28 year old is averaging 14.0 points and 6.5 rebounds.  Vonleh spent several seasons in the NBA, most recently last year with the Boston Celtics.  This is his second season with the Sharks.

    Juwan Morgan:  The former Hoosier is playing his first season overseas after several years bouncing between the NBA and G League.  Morgan is with Runa Moscow in Russia where he’s averaging 12.9 points and 6.1 rebounds through eight games.

    Al Durham:  The four-year IU player and graduate is with Hamburg Towers in Germany.  Durham played in Greece and the U.K. a year ago.  He transferred to Providence for his fifth season of college basketball.  So far this season Durham is averaging 16.5 points, 4.8 rebounds and 4.8 assists in the top-tier league in Germany.

    Troy Williams:  Williams’ journey has taken him to Taiwan, Philippines, and Venezuela over the least year.  He was reported to have signed with a team in Lebanon but has not played in any games to this point.

    Justin Smith:  The three-year Hoosier is currently in Israel with Hapoel Holon in Basketball Champions League.

    Josh Newkirk:  Newkirk most recently played for Niigata Albirex in Japan – B2 League in October.

    Joey Brunk:  Brunk most recently played for BK KVIS Pardubice in Czech Republic – Mattoni NBL in October.

    Others who have been with teams during the calendar year include:

    • Devonte Green (Sweden)
    • Robert Johnson (France)
